Ronni Karpen Moffitt (January 10, 1951 – September 21, 1976) was a fundraiser for the progressive Institute for Policy Studies think tank.[1]

Assassination[edit | edit source]

On orders from Manuel Contreras, CIA and DINA agent Michael Townley killed Moffitt and Orlando Letelier with a car bomb while they were driving on Embassy Row in Washington, D.C. Michael Moffitt, Ronni's husband who was also in the car, survived with minor wounds.[1]
